The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.48:
Conducible \Con*du"ci*ble\ (k[o^]n*d[=u]"s[i^]*b'l), a. [L. conducibilis.] Conducive; tending; contributing. --Bacon. [1913 Webster] All his laws are in themselves conducible to the temporal interest of them that observe them. --Bentley. [1913 Webster]
